FM M.G. Gahan with 8.5 points from nine rounds clinched the Karnataka State U-25 Chess title in the Championships which concluded in Kalaburagi on Sunday.
Ithal H.L. Rajath of Shivamogga and L. Vivekananda of Mysuru tied with 7.5 points from nine rounds, but the former with a better progressive score of 57 to the later's 52 secured the second place.
